Output ddb22dc72f34d99dd3074d91a240e885a8ac402cc55d9ec606b255a1bc3fe6f5:13

value
2184996
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0dc866a2356e815b73471ece95327b34427d662c OP_EQUALVERIFY OP_CHECKSIG
address
12FsrbQtn2wiKQWHg96kCkGQKFJptWz7JJ
transaction
ddb22dc72f34d99dd3074d91a240e885a8ac402cc55d9ec606b255a1bc3fe6f5
confirmations
444986
spent
true